We’ll share snacks and knowledge about the abundant plants, trees, and lichens across the Pacific Northwest that you can ethically harvest for health and healing, and share book resources that can help you continue discovering, learning, and sharing.

During this humble path towards reconnection, we’ll meander through the park exploring leaves, smell sap, and discover ways the forest provides, organically growing a closer relationship with nature and the natural world.

We’ll talk about the basics of identifying healing plants, spotting toxic look-alikes, harvesting with deep respect for the ecosystem, and reciprocity. It’s fun learning about natural remedies for the typical bumps, scrapes, and ailments that occur while hiking and backpacking.

Topics to look forward to:

  • Poultices for infections, sprains, and bruises
  • Antibacterial wound washes
  • Herbal sprain remedies
  • Finding plants that naturally keep insects away
  • Soothing sunburns and dry skin with plant medicine
  • Antifungal soaks straight from the forest
  • Using plants for pain and inflammation 101
